首页>美国>教育 | 学习>正文

数据结构和算法动态可视化 (Chinese) - VisuAlgo

数据结构和算法动态可视化 (Chinese) - VisuAlgo

VisuAlgo最初由Steven Halim副教授于2011年构思,旨在通过提供一个自定节奏的交互式学习平台,促进学生对数据结构和算法的更深入理解.

将其作为一种工具,帮助学生更好地理解数据结构和算法,让他们能够按照自己的节奏自主学习基础知识。与他在新加坡国立大学的学生一起,开发并整合了一系列可视化,从简单的排序算法到复杂的图形数据结构。尽管专门为参加各种数据结构和算法课程(CS1010/等效、CS2040/等效、CS3230、CS3233和CS4234)的新加坡国立大学学生设计,作为在线学习的倡导者,我们希望世界各地好奇的人也会发现这些可视化效果很有用。

Steven Halim博士与Felix Halim博士和Suhendry Effendy博士合著的《竞争编程》一书中讨论了许多高级算法,VisuAlgo在十年后仍然是可视化和动画化这些复杂算法的独家平台。

VisuAlgo主要为新加坡国立大学(NUS)注册各种数据结构和算法课程的学生设计(例如,CS1010/等效课程、CS2040/等效课程(包括IT5003)、CS3230、CS3233和CS4234),同时也是全世界好奇者的宝贵资源,促进在线学习。

最初,VisuAlgo并不是为智能手机等小型触摸屏设计的,因为复杂的算法可视化需要大量的像素空间

相关推荐